“I believe in beauty. I believe in stones and water, air and soil, people and their future and their fate.” — Ansel Adams

He’s always been a huge inspiration behind my work and my business. I’ve spent time reading his books, studying how he saw the world, and learning from the way he grew as an artist.

Born in 1902 and picking up a camera at just 14, he mastered photography with far less than what we have today—and still created images that will outlive generations.

It’s a reminder I come back to often:
it’s not about having the newest gear.

It’s about what you see.
What you feel.
And the people you’re capturing.

That belief is woven into every session I photograph.
